Embedded world 2013 bigger than ever!

Event date: February 26-28, 2013
Nürnberg, Germany

  1. Appreciably more display space, large international share
  2. embedded world Conference focuses on safety and security
  3. ‘Securing Invisible Things’ – top-class keynote

The international embedded community meets for three days at its annual highlight in Nürnberg from 26–28 February – the embedded world Exhibition&Conference. The exhibition has been the main hub of one of the most dynamic and highly specialized technology sectors for over 10 years. It is the world’s biggest international exhibition and conference event on embedded system technology. “embedded world will remain focused in 2013 but still grow appreciably. It is the largest event in the world for embedded system technologies and the most professional shop window,” explains Alexander Mattausch, Exhibition Manager of the embedded world Exhibition&Conference at NürnbergMesse.

Embedded world has been the most important event in the international exhibition calendar for both exhibitors and visitors for a decade. For example, nine out of ten exhibitors at embedded world 2012 confirm that the event is of great or exceptional importance for their marketing and sales activities.
It is also the world’s biggest special-interest exhibition for embedded technologies. “We are very pleased about yet more growth in terms of display space, number of new exhibitors and international share of exhibitors, which confirms the importance of the event,” says Mattausch.
